Why Calculating Aquarium Capacity Matters
Many newbies make the mistake of depending on the maker's nominal size (e.g., purchasing a "50-gallon tank" and assuming it holds 50 gallons of water). In truth, calculating the exact capability is vital for a number of reasons:
- Stocking Limits: The traditional "one inch of fish per gallon" rule depends on precise volume. Overstocking leads to bad water quality and stressed fish.
- Medication Dosing: Under-dosing medication will fail to deal with illness, while over-dosing can be harmful and fatal to water life.
- Water Treatments: Dechlorinators, fertilizers, and pH adjusters should be measured against the precise volume of water in the system.
- Devices Sizing: Heaters and filters are ranked by gallon capacity. An inaccurate computation can lead to inadequate filtration or temperature level fluctuations.
The Standard Formulas for Tank Shapes
A lot of aquariums are geometric shapes. By measuring the within measurements of the tank (length, width, and height) in inches, fish keepers can determine the volume in cubic inches and transform it into gallons or liters.
1. Rectangle-shaped Aquariums
The most typical tank shape is the rectangle-shaped prism.
- Formula: ₤ text Volume (gallons) = frac text Length times text Width times text Height 231 ₤
- Why 231? There are 231 cubic inches in a basic U.S. liquid gallon.
2. Cylindrical Aquariums
Column or round tanks are popular for their 360-degree viewing angles, however their volume requires the formula for the volume of a cylinder.
- Formula: ₤ text Volume (gallons) = frac pi times r ^ 2 times text Height 231 ₤
- ( Note: ₤ r ₤ is the radius, which is half of the cylinder's size).
3. Bow-Front Aquariums
Bow-front tanks have a curved front glass that increases the volume slightly compared to a basic rectangular tank of the same footprint.
- Formula: ₤ text Volume (gallons) = frac ( text Flat Width + text Max Width) div 2 times text Length times text Height 231 ₤

Among the most typical mistakes in the Aquarium Calculator Gallons pastime is confusing tank capability with actual water volume.
When a tank is filled, a number of elements use up physical area inside the glass, displacing water. For that reason, a tank rated for 50 gallons will hardly ever hold a full 50 gallons of water.
Aspects That Reduce Actual Water Volume:
- Substrate: Gravel, sand, and aqusoil layers can use up anywhere from 5% to 15% of the overall tank volume.
- Hardscape: Large rocks, driftwood, and ceramic decors displace significant quantities of water.
- Equipment: Internal filters, heating systems, and air stones decrease the liquid capacity.
- Unfavorable Space: Most hobbyists do not fill their tanks to the outright brim; a basic safety margin leaves about 1 to 2 inches of area at the top.
As a basic guideline of thumb, deduct 10% to 15% from the calculated geometric volume to discover the true water volume of a heavily embellished tank.
Step-by-Step Guide to Calculating Actual Water Volume
For those who wish to be 100% exact, follow this step-by-step technique during the initial fill-up:
- Measure the Empty Tank: Measure the interior length, width, and height in inches and utilize the formula to discover the maximum possible capacity.
- Represent the Substrate and Hardscape: Once the substrate and decors are in place, measure the height of the water line from the bottom of the tank (rather than the overall height of the glass).
- Utilize the Water Line Calculation: Recalculate utilizing the water height instead of the glass height:₤ ₤ text Real Volume = frac text Length times text Width times text Water Height 231 ₤ ₤
- The Bucket Method (Alternative): For irregularly shaped tanks, the most precise approach is to fill the tank utilizing a marked container (like a 1-gallon or 5-gallon bucket), keeping a rigorous count of how many gallons are gathered until it reaches the preferred level.
Vital Tips for Success
To ensure precision and safety when handling aquarium capabilities, keep these best practices in mind:
- Always procedure from the within: Measuring the outside of the glass consists of the thickness of the glass panels, which can shake off the calculation by a gallon or more on larger tanks.
- Transform Metric easily: If operating in centimeters, utilize the metric formula (₤ text Length times text Width times text Height in cm div 1000 = text Liters ₤). To transform liters to U.S. gallons, divide the total liters by 3.785.
- Never ever max out equipping limitations: Always base your stocking decisions on the lower end of your real water volume calculation to provide a buffer for your fish.
